I am having a bit of issues when clashfarmer tries to restart memu changing its resolution. I have created the instance of memu android 4.4 using the multi-memu and configured clash of clans on the new instance but clashfarmer is not able to resize. Could I manually set the resolution to the one clashfarmer needs to sort out this trouble?

Please assist me.

Assisting!! You can manually change the resolution, but that won't fix the underlying issue. The bot should be able to do this to MEmu itself. So first thing's first. Is your 4.4 instance the only instance or are there multiples? If you don't load anything up and just load up Clash Farmer and hit start, does it load the 4.4 instance of MEmu or some other instance? If this is your only instance, but you created it BEFORE deleting the previously existing instance, then you will run into an issue. If that is your case, then simply delete all instances in multi-memu, then create a new 4.4 instance, rename it to "MEmu" (no quotes, case-sensitive) and you should be good to go. 

If that wasn't your case, then please see here https://www.clashfarmer.com/forum/showth...p?tid=4077. Make sure you are using the latest ClashFarmer v1.8.19 RC6.
